New Delhi : Prime Minister Narendra Modi will inaugurate two additional railway lines connecting Thane and Diva in Maharashtra on Friday via video conferencing, it was announced on Thursday.
Modi will also flag off two suburban trains of the Mumbai suburban railway, the Prime Minister’s Office (PMO) said.
The two additional railway lines built at an estimated cost of around Rs 620 crores features a 1.4-km-long rail flyover and three major and 21 minor bridges.
“These lines will significantly remove the interference of long distance train traffic with suburban train’s traffic in Mumbai,” the PMO said. These lines will also enable the introduction of 36 new suburban trains in the city.
